Understanding Hair Transplantation

Hair Transplant

Hair transplantation is a surgical procedure that involves moving hair follicles from a donor site, typically the back or sides of the head, to a balding or thinning area. This procedure has gained immense popularity due to its natural results and long-lasting effects. The concept of hair transplantation dates back to the 1930s, but advancements in technology have significantly improved techniques and outcomes over the decades.

There are two primary techniques used in hair transplantation: Follicular Unit Transplantation (FUT) and Follicular Unit Extraction (FUE). FUT involves removing a strip of scalp from the donor area and dissecting it into smaller units for transplantation, while FUE extracts individual hair follicles directly from the scalp. Both methods have their pros and cons, and the choice largely depends on the patient’s specific needs and preferences.

Hair transplant procedures generally require local anesthesia, and the surgery may take several hours, depending on the number of grafts being transplanted. After the procedure, patients can expect some degree of swelling and discomfort, but these symptoms typically resolve within a few days.

Factors Influencing Hair Transplant Costs

When considering a hair transplant, understanding the cost is crucial. The price of a hair transplant can vary significantly based on several factors. First, the technique used plays a significant role; FUE is typically more expensive than FUT due to its labor-intensive nature.

Location is another important factor. On average, patients can expect to pay between $4,000 to $15,000 for a hair transplant, depending on the clinic, the surgeon’s expertise, and the complexity of the case. It is essential to research and consult multiple clinics to find the best option that fits your budget and needs.

Post-Operative Care and Recovery

After the surgery, proper care is critical for optimal results. Surgeons typically provide a set of post-operative instructions, which may include avoiding strenuous activities, keeping the scalp clean, and applying prescribed medications to minimize discomfort and prevent infection.

Most patients can return to their normal activities within a week, but complete healing and visible results can take several months. It is common for transplanted hair to fall out within the first few weeks after surgery, but this is a normal part of the process, and new hair growth will begin within a few months.

Regular follow-up appointments with the surgeon are essential to monitor progress and address any concerns. Patients may also consider additional treatments, such as PRP therapy, to enhance hair growth and overall results.
